When you call for a repair estimate, costs depend on the specific structural issues we find. Factors like the height of your chimney, the extent of masonry damage, and whether the flue liner requires partial or full replacement play a big role. If we need specialized scaffolding or specific matching bricks to maintain your home’s look, that impacts the labor and materials involved. Emergency services are for situations that pose an immediate risk, such as a chimney that has partially collapsed or a fire that has damaged the internal structure. You need this if your chimney is leaning, if pieces are falling off, or if you can no longer safely operate your fireplace. These repairs prioritize stabilizing the structure quickly. Homeowners insurance in California may cover chimney repairs if the damage is sudden and accidental, such as from a fire or a severe storm. Routine wear and tear or issues caused by lack of maintenance are typically not covered. Call us for a free estimate to assess the damage.
The 3-to-10 rule is a crucial safety standard for chimneys. It means the chimney flue should maintain a minimum clearance of 3 inches from combustible materials, and the chimney structure itself needs at least 10 inches of clearance. This helps prevent fires in Anaheim homes.
